After a dramatic Second Guessing surprise entrant, Dim makes a comeback to take out 10 LPs and a record player and be crowned the Best Second Guesser for 2024! On Isthmus'n That with Desley Simpson, Rachel speaks to the Deputy Mayor of Auckland about accommodation support being extended for storm recovery, the LTP suggestion to halt earthquake restoration of council buildings and upcoming Matariki events across the city. We listen to a conversation between Keria Patterson and Salvia Palth about Salvia Palth’s new surprise album, last chance to see. Dbldbl is in the studio for a chat about their show for Matariki this weekend with AUNTY EL, Swizl Jager & Morningsteppa at Whammy bar on Thursday night. Kiani Stevenson is on Ready Steady Learn to talk about her research into integrating cultural support into triage services for the mental health of rangatahi. Whakarongo mai nei!
